How much do part time food service j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time food service in Nevada is $16.52,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.66 and $17.88 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a part time food service job?

Part time food service jobs involve working in restaurants, cafeterias, catering companies, or other food establishments for less than a full-time schedule, typically under 35 hours per week. These roles can include serving customers, preparing food, bussing tables, cleaning, or cash handling. Part time positions are ideal for students, those seeking flexible hours, or individuals looking to supplement their income. Responsibilities and schedules can vary depending on the employer and the specific position within the food service industry.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time food service worker?

To thrive as a Part Time Food Service worker, you need basic food handling knowledge, customer service skills,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with point-of-sale (POS) systems, food safety protocols, and sometimes a food handler's certification are typically required. Strong communication, teamwork, and the ability to work efficiently under pressure help individuals excel in this role. These skills ensure safe food practices, satisfied customers, and smooth service in busy dining environments.

Job description

We are looking for a part time Food Expo/Room Service Server.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Check all tickets and position food orders in the window for food servers.
  • Ensure all orders are coming out of the kitchen in a timely manner.
  • Dress all plates with the correct quality and presentation for food servers.
  • Ensure food servers pick up food in a prompt manner.
  • Appetizers are coordinated to come out first
  • All recooked and returned food orders are served to the customerโ€™s request
  • Must ensure there is a ticket for every item that leaves the kitchen
  • Must have good multi-tasking skills that can keep the fast-paced kitchen running smoothly
  • Ability to handle issues that arise quickly and efficiently
  • Possess complete knowledge of entire menu and proper food presentation.
  • Maintain excellent working relationships with other food service employees, such as Food Servers, Runners, Bus Persons, etc.
  • Maintain all sanitation and safety standards.
  • Expedites food from the kitchen to the tables as dictated
  • Describes food upon placement on the table, answering any questions pertaining to the dishes.
  • Perform posted side work and other duties as directed by management.
  • Perform other job related duties as requested including but not limited to running food to dining room to assist servers, packaging to go orders to assist hosts.ย 
  • Input all Room Service orders into P.O.S. system. Ensure accuracy of guest name and room number of each order for delivery. Access all functions of the POS system in accordance to specifications.
  • Ensure supplies are available in service area for timely setup and delivery of orders.
  • Possess complete knowledge of entire room service menu, proper food presentation, and wine, beer, champagne selection for up selling of all items.
  • Be familiar with all Hotel services, features, and local attractions and activities to respond to guest inquiries accurately.
  • Answer all questions the guest may have in a courteous manner.
  • Advise guest of the delivery time. Help guests if they need expedited service due to an emergency.
  • Resolve guest complaints within the scope of authority, otherwise refer to Supervisor.
  • Responsible for Tuscany Amenity set up for Room Service.
  • Input charges for amenity orders and coordinate delivery of such with Concierge, Restaurant Mangers, Front Desk, etc.

E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E

  • At least 21 years of age.
  • At least 1 year of experience as an expeditor, cook, server, or Room Service order taker.
  • Ability to listen effectively and make strong judgement decisions.
  • Working knowledge of mathematics, such as: add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division.
  • Excellent customer service skills. Have interpersonal skills to deal effectively with all business contacts.
  • Professional appearance and demeanor.
  • Work varied shifts, including weekends and holidays.
  • High school diploma or GED required.
  • SNHD and TAM cards (current).

The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by a team member to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. While performing the duties of this job, the team member is regularly required to talk, hear and stand. The team member is frequently required to reach, bend, stoop, shake, stir, pour, carry, push and lift objects up to 50 pounds. There is substantial repetitive motion of the wrists, hands and fingers. Must be able to work in a environment with exposure to second hand smoke and high noise levels.
